Birmingham City, Sheffield Wednesday fined by FA

The Football Association punishes Birmingham City and Sheffield Wednesday £8,500 and £10,000 respectively over their players' poor conduct during a Championship match.

The Football Association has fined both Birmingham City and Sheffield Wednesday over their players' conduct earlier this month.

In a statement, the FA said that Birmingham had been fined £8,500 and Wednesday £10,000 and that both clubs had been "warned as to their future conduct".

Both clubs admitted rule breaches after players failed to "conduct themselves in an orderly fashion" in the dying stages of the Championship match at St Andrew's on February 6.

The match was a contest between two of the division's playoff hopefuls and finished 2-1 in Wednesday's favour thanks to a late Gary Hooper double.
